Talk: The Historic Ridgeway Project

This talk by Daniel Bashford will look at the evidence for the use of the Ridgeway and the evolution of the surrounding landscape over time. It will examine the evidence such as earthworks, artefacts and below ground archaeology. It will cover the people who used and lived on the Ridgeway and how they interacted with it. It will also discuss how those monuments are managed and interpreted today, and how we might engage people with them.
The Historic Ridgeway Project is a 3-year project to better understand and improve the management of the exceptional archaeological sites along the Ridgeway, and to make the most of opportunities for interpretation, inclusion and education. Daniel Bashford, who is leading on this project, is a professional archaeologist with over 30 years of experience. He is principally a landscape archaeologist and grew up in the spring-line villages on the north face of the Downs where he still lives.
